Effect of Biological and Chemical Ripening Agents on the Nutritional and Metal Composition of Banana (<i>Musa spp</i>)
The use of potentially toxic ripening agents is common in developing countries. Four ripening agents namely calcium carbide, potash, African mango and jathropha curcas leaf were used and compared with a control with no ripening agent. Result showed that RB1 and RB2 were the first to ripen at 3days...
